Irin Mage — Powerful magician who in the Tupi Guarani Creation Legend extinguished with a deluge the conflagration of the world caused by Monan. Another version of this occurs in connection with Tawenduare and Arikute … Who’s Who in non-classical mythology
Monan — Creator god in the Tupi Guarani Creation Legend who decided to destroy mankind by fire because of their evil conduct. The blaze was put out by a deluge caused by Irin Mage or, in another version, by Tawenduare and Arikute … Who’s Who in non-classical mythology
